Guadalupe County commissioners passed a $114.54 million budget for fiscal year 2025-26 and adopted a tax rate increase Sept. 2 .
The overview
The county adopted a property tax rate of $0.3304 per $100 valuation—a 4% increase over the no-new-revenue tax rate of $0.3177, according to agenda documents.
The rate increase will generate an estimated $5.7 million in additional revenue, $2.9 million of which comes from new property growth, according to the county’s proposed budget document . The increase is driven by investments in public safety, infrastructure, personnel and emergency response.
